Groupon makes four appointments to its leadership team

Groupon has made four new appointments to its senior team. Robbie Schwietzer has been named SVP of operations while Lisa Kennedy has been appointed to the role of VP, general manager, of Groupon Reserve, and David Kerr brought in as VP, General Manager, of Home Services. Finally, Hoke Horne will lead Groupon’s global commercial finance team as vice president.

“We’re thrilled to bring Robbie, Lisa, David and Hoke and their incredible caliber of talent to Groupon,” said Eric Lefkofsky, CEO, Groupon. “All four are well-regarded experts in their fields and will help take Groupon to the next level.”

Having spent 10 years at Amazon, most recently as Vice President of Amazon Prime, Schwietzer has become involved in implementing, overseeing and growing Groupon’s various enterprise operations.

Kennedy will head the Groupon Reserve team, having previously founded Hopscotch, a daily deal site aimed at parents in India.

Meanwhile, Kerr has been tasked with driving outreach to home and auto-related merchants and create a marketplace experience for Groupon customers to find, schedule and purchase deals from local service providers.

Horne has been brought in to lead Groupon’s global commercial finance team and help steer finance operations for Groupon’s global businesses. He joins the company from Juniper Networks, where he previously served as VP of software finance and pricing.
